Digital signals and gates logic gates electronics textbook. It is an electronic circuit having one or more than one input and only one output. All digital electronic circuits and microprocessor based systems contain hardware elements called digital logic gates that perform the logical operations of and. F 20 graph models how to generate pullup circuit from the pulldown circuit. If youre interested, take an intro to electrical engineering class. The basic logic gates arethe inverter or not gate, the and. Boolean algebra, logic gates and simplification of. Reduce the number of gates used to implement a circuit reduce the number of inputs to each gate in general a gate with n inputs requires 2n transistors to implement simplify logic expressions usually by factoring and then canceling terms to reduce the.
The 7400 is a quad nand gate, the 7408 is a quad and gate, and the 7432 is a quad or gate. Basic logic gates and, or, and not gates objectives find, read and cite all the research you need on researchgate. Logic gates digital circuit that either allows a signal to pass through it or not. It is an informative collection of topics offering a onestopshopping to solve the most common design challenges. To learn the use of logisim software to design digital electronics circuits. Physical components of circuits like transistors and capacitors are out of the scope of this class. The interconnection of gates to perform a variety of logical operation is called logic design. Crude logic gates circuits may be constructed out of nothing but diodes and resistors. It doesnt matter what order the inputs are written in. Course structure 11 lectures hardware labs 6 workshops 7 sessions, each one 3h, alternate weeks thu. You still only need one led for the one output of each gate. A gate is a device that performs a basic operation on electrical signals. A not gate produces an output that is the complement of the input. Quantum gates operators are applied sequentially to qubit states, with result shown on the right.
Cad tools can perform more difficult simplifications on larger expressions. Standard circuit model cnot plus all singlebit transformations measurement in the standard basis any quantum transformation can be realized in terms of the basic gates of the standard. Digital electronics department of computer science and. Shown here are example of truth tables for logic gate with 2, 3 and. Same holds true for the nor gate and the multiplexer. The slides are the product of many rounds of teaching cs 3410 by. A switching circuit or circuit is a composition of gates. Nand gate operation is same as that of and gate followed by an inverter. Gates and circuits 2 chapter goals identify the basic gates and describe the behavior of each describe how gates are implemented using transistors combine basic gates into circuits describe the behavior of a gate or circuit using boolean expressions, truth tables, and logic diagrams 3 chapter goals compare and contrast a. Electrical and electronics engineering lab investigation ii combinational logic gates circuits student name. The boolean algebra rules of the table are essential to understand when these circuits are equivalent and how they may be simpli. A truth table lists all possible combination of inputs and the corresponding outputs.
If two ligic circuits share identical truth table, they are functionally equivalent. Consequently the output is solely a function of the current inputs. Experiment 2 basic logic gates implementation using. In mathematical terms, the each output is a function of the inputs. Circuits two general categories in a combinational circuit, the input values explicitly determine the output in a sequential circuit, the output is a function of the input values as well as the existing state of the circuit as with gates, we can describe the operations of entire circuits using three notations boolean expressions.
Example 4 let us consider the circuits which combine three inputs via and gates. This section concentrates on one family of logic gate circuits. We will concentrate our analysis on the inverter because it is the simplest gate to analyze and its analysis extends straightforwardly to more complex gates. Combinational circuits combinational logic logic circuits for digital systems may be combinational or sequential. Laboratory manual digital systems and logic design. Circuits redirect electricity to different parts of hardware. Operations on the binaries 0, 1 may be viewed as truth functional operations, and binary. Logic gates are the basic building blocks of any digital system. Used together, multiple gates may be applied to the task of binary number storage memory circuits or manipulation computing circuits, each gate s output representing one bit of a multibit binary number. Fundamentals of mosfet and igbt gate driver circuits. Logic gates not, or, and, nor, nand, xor, xnor gate, pdf.
From transistors to logic gates and logic circuits cornell cs. Cs2100 computer organisation logic gates and circuits ay201920 semester 1 road map. We can build any digital logic circuit out of all nand gates. How the logic circuits can be designed using these gates.
Also, trace the directions of all currents in this circuit. Pdf on jun 9, 2018, mohammed qasim taha published lab 1. Sequential logic circuits how digital logic gates are built using transistors design and build of digital logic systems. Logic gates are the simplest combinational circuits. Gate n n drain source gate sio 2 insulator ptype doped substrate drain source gate nmos transistor pmos transistor channel width w length l conductor. The basic logic gates can be combined to form more complex digital circuits of all types. Every gate we discuss can be directly translated to a real hardware circuit.
The availability of complementary outputs considerably simplifies logic design with ecl. These circuits employ storage elements and logic gates. Also referred to as an inequality comparator the truth table for a 2input xor gate is given below example considering the figure below, derive a logical. The not circuit inverts the logic sense of a binary signal. For n input variables, there are 2n possible combinations of binary input variables.
In this type of logic circuits outputs depend on the current inputs and previous inputs. Combinational logic circuits circuits without a memory. The basic logic gates arethe inverter or not gate, the. A student builds the following digital circuit on a solderless breadboard a protoboard.
And, or, not, nand not and, nor not or, xor, and xnor not xor later building functions. Gates are hardwares boolean operations recall that booleans have two values trueand false, just like bits 1high voltage and 0low voltage. Variables, functions, truth tables, gates and networks. The boolean equation for this gate is a x b c or ab c xor gate the output is 1 only if both inputs are different. By using classical toffoli gate, we can construct a reversible circuit.
Pullup circuit corresponds to pullup graph 11 21 graph models a b c gnd d a b d c pulldown circuit gnd vdd pullup circuit i. Classical boolean circuits in general, classical circuits are not revers ible. Digital logic circuits school of electrical engineering and. Aug 22, 2018 a combinational logic circuit is a circuit whose outputs only depend on the current state of its inputs. Finding the truth table of a gate using the logic converter. In the past, vacuum tube and relay circuits performed logic functions. A truth table defines how a combination of gates will react to all possible input combinations. Chapter 4 gates and circuitswith tarleton state university.
Ttl integrated circuits provide multiple inputs to nand gates by designing transistors with multiple emitters on the chip. However, a nor gate can be designed using an extra inverter transistors just as in the case of dtl nor gate. Nor gate is a digital circuit that has two or more inputs and produces an output, which is the inversion of logical or of all those inputs. Digital logic circuits use predefined voltage levels to represent the binary. Presently logic functions are performed by tiny integrated circuits ics. Digital electronics part i combinational and sequential logic.
The logic level shift problem of drl gates is not present in dtl and ttl gates so that gates may be connected in series. How digital logic gates are built using transistors. Symbols and equivalent circuits shown below gate terminal takes no current at least no dc current the gate voltagecontrols whether the switch is on or off pmos nmos r on gate actually, the gate to source voltage, v gs. Instead, we will discuss how to use gates, which are abstracted circuit components. Logic gates a b out 0 0 0 0 1 1 1 0 1 1 1 1 a b out 0 0 0 0 1 0 1 0 0. From transistors to logic gates and logic circuits prof. An and gate is a logic circuit that performs the and operation on the circuit s inputs. As such, gates are not intended to be used for amplifying analog signals voltage signals between 0 and full voltage. Therefore, it should be of interest to power electronics engineers at all levels of experience. In this chapter we will look at the types of logic gates used within circuits and how the notions of logic gates need to be modi. The following table shows the truth table of 2input nor gate.
Once a circuit is built, it can become a component in other circuits, acting essentially like a more complex gate. A combinational circuit consists of input variables, logic gates, and output variables. Since each gate had two inputs, you must use two switches for each gate. Example determine the fanout of an nand only circuit given the following values. A logic probe is a piece of test equipment which displays the logic level at a point in the circuit. The output bjt switches between its cutoff and saturation regions to create logic 1 and 0, respectively. Practitioners should emphasise to learners that any type of electrical circuit diagram flows from left to. Note there are no constraints on the number of gate inputs. On transformation of a logical circuit to a circuit with.
What is the only input combination that will produce a high at the. Fundamentals of mosfet and igbt gate driver circuits laszlobalogh abstract the main purpose of this application report is to demonstrate a systematic approach to design high performance gate drive circuits for high speed switching applications. The task can be solved by replacing and and or gates by. Logic gates and logic circuits hakim weatherspoon cs 3410, spring 20 computer science cornell university see.
Logic gates practice problems key points and summary first set of problems from q. The small circle bubble at the output of the graphic symbol of a not gate is formally called a negation. An and gate output will be 1 onlyfor the case when allinputs are 1. Logic gates a gate is an electronic circuit that performs a logical operation. A gate is an electronic circuit that performs a logical operation. Static, complementary circuits naturally implement nand or nor functions, but some other circuit families do not imple ment a complete set of functions. Logic functions can be implemented in several ways. Thecomputationbasisstates areinterchanged,sothatj0 becomesj1 andj1 becomesj0. To have a conceptual framework to manipulate the circuits algebraically algebraically george boole 181864. In this type of logic circuits outputs depend only on the current inputs. Truth tables can be readily rendered into boolean logic circuits.
Gates are combined into circuits to perform more complicated tasks. Later, we will study circuits having a stored internal state, i. The basic operations are described below with the aid of truth tables. Uses boolean algebra, a mathematical notation for expressing twovalued logic. How do we describe the behavior of gates and circuits. Used to build logic functions there are seven basic logic gates. Thats why the nand gate symbol is represented like that. Boolean algebra, logic gates and simplification of logic circuits 2.
The class compositegateis a concrete example of the composite design pattern ghj95. In digital circuit theory, combinational logic is a type of digital logic which is implemented by boolean circuits, where the output is the pure function of the present input only. Ttl nor and or gates logic gates electronics textbook. For three inputs, the orgate circuit symbol, and corresponding truth table is given. Basic logic gates and gate the and gate is an electronic circuit that gives a high output 1 only if all its inputs are high. Logic gates are the basic building blocks for digital electronic circuits.
Pdf combinational logic gates and circuits mahroo uris. Nand or nor gates, which requires in some cases introducing the additional inverters or splitting the. Complex circuits are built by combining gates and wires together. These functions can be described using logic expressions, but is most often at least initially using truth tables. Construct a circuit whose expression shown in figure 41 using and and or gates. Entanglement and entanglement swapping joseph spring discussion in. Unfortunately, we cant very well simulate that on a breadboard socket. Write a logic function that is true if and only if x, when interpreted as an unsigned binary number, is greater than the number 4. Basic logic gates implementation using breadboards and discrete gates introduction. The first type of gate we will look at is the and gate. Digital circuits and systems 5 digital circuitry page 2 of 31 5.
1112 103 197 678 96 135 121 1378 1068 1052 969 984 1498 1434 1522 1389 61 1127 19 850 310 803 1536 926 463 127 1526 872 509 419 526 280 289 1070 896 1080 1003 1172 484